Poster of Cast and Crew in Good News Week - Season 6 - Episode 12 - 12 May 2008

Good News Week - Season 6 - 12 May 2008 (Episode 12)

Plot: M. i
Episode Aired On:
Monday, May 12 2008
16 years ago